3,845 traders affected in Bangabazar fire

Dhaka, April 12: The investigation committee formed by Dhaka South City Corporation (DSCC) has submitted the final report regarding the fire incident in Bangabazar. According to the investigation report submitted to DSCC Mayor Barrister Sheikh Fazle Noor Taposh on Tuesday afternoon, 3,845 businessmen were affected in Bangbazar fire.

Risky Bangabazar could not be broken due to shop owners' obstruction: Taposh

Dhaka, April 5: Barrister Sheikh Fazle Noor Taposh, the mayor Dhaka South City Corporation (DSCC), said that the DSCC had declared Bangbazar hazardous four years ago.
